British Protest Flogging
United Press International
LONDON —
The British Foreign Office said Friday that it has protested to Saudi Arabia the flogging of a British engineer who is jailed there for making beer and wine. John Kelly, from Bristol, west of London, received 50 lashes with a cane Thursday and will be given 200 more blows before his 2 1/2-year sentence is over, a Foreign Office spokesman said.
